Regulation: 511-6-1.07(3)(a) - handwashing cleanser, availability (pf)
EHS observed handwash station with empty dispensers.
Handwashing Cleanser, Availability. Each handwashing sink or group of two adjacent handwashing sinks shall be provided with a supply of hand cleaning liquid, powder, or bar soap.
EHS advised PIC to replace cartridge. PIC corrected on site.
Regulation: 511-6-1.07(5)(a),(b) - good repair, physical facilities maintained; cleaning, frequency & restrictions, cleaned often enough to keep them clean (c)
EHS observed hole surrounding mop sink fixture due to repairs and pipe replacement at facility.
All physical facilities shall be maintained in good repair.
EHS advised PIC to have plumber replace or plug hole ASAP.

Regulation: 511-6-1.03(3)(b) - certification requirements/exemptions (pf)
EHS observed facility with CFSM certificate unable to be validated. Violation: At least one employee that has supervisory and management responsibility and the authority to direct and control food preparation and service shall be a certified food safety manager who has shown proficiency of required information through passing a test that is part of an accredited program that conforms to the national standards for organizations that certify individuals. Certified Food Safety Managers must be designated to one food service establishment only and maintain and renew certification in accordance with the requirements of the examination taken. CA: obtain proof of certification or new certification within 60 days.
Regulation: 511-6-1.04(4)(t) - food preparation (c)
EHS observed buns having been toasted left on prep table with no protection from environmental contamination. Violation: Food Preparation. During preparation, unpackaged food shall be protected from environmental sources of contamination. CA: EHS instructed PIC to finish process of toasting buns and to finish task prior to starting new task when facility gets busy.
Regulation: 511-6-1.03(5)(j) - hair restraints (c)
EHS observed PIC preparing ice cream products with no hair restraint. Employees wearing hair restraint of visor however hair is longer than what is able to be contained by visor. Violation: Employees preparing or handling food shall use effective and clean, disposable or easily cleanable nets or other hair restraints approved by the Health Authority, worn properly to restrain loose hair including beards and mustaches longer than one half inch. CA: ensure hair restraints are able to completely and effectively restrain hair.
Regulation: 511-6-1.07(4)(b) - designated areas for employee activity, located to prevent contamination of food, equipment, utensils, linens, & single service articles (c)
EHS observed personal item (purse) stored on top of single service boxes used for serving product. Violation: personal items shall be stored in designated areas where contamination of food, equipment, utensils, and single-service items is prevented. CA: PIC moved purse to designated area.
